Self assembled plate-like structures of single-walled carbon nanotubes by non-covalent hybridization with smectic liquid crystals

A single-walled carbon nanotube (SWCNT) thin plate was prepared using a smectic liquid crystal (Sm LC) template. The induced self-organizing SWCNT plate is attributed to pi-pi stacking between the hexagonal rings of the SWCNT wall and aromatic moieties in Sm LC. The SWCNT plate was characterized by Raman spectroscopy, scanning electron microscopy, X-ray diffraction and polarized optical microscopy. Crown Copyright (C) 2009 Published by Elsevier Ltd.
